Where to Use It Carefully
While I'm Just Here for the Food Thanksgiving is a great design, there are some situations where extra care is needed. Small lettering may require additional attention to ensure clarity, especially on textured fabrics or thick towels. If you're working with stretchy baby clothes, the design might not sit as smoothly as it would on a more stable fabric.
Curved surfaces, such as the sides of a pillow or a curved towel, can be challenging. The design may need slight adjustments to fit properly. When using it on dark fabric, choosing the right thread colors is crucial to ensure visibility. Frequent washing can also affect the longevity of the embroidery, so advising customers on proper care is important.

Practical Embroidery Notes for Success
To get the best results with I'm Just Here for the Food Thanksgiving, testing on scrap fabric is always a good idea. This helps you determine how the design looks on different materials and ensures that the stitch density is appropriate. Checking thread color contrast is essential, especially if you're working with dark or light fabrics.
Confirming the hoop size is another key step. Make sure the design fits within the hoop you're using to avoid any issues during the embroidery process. Using the right stabilizer can prevent puckering or distortion, particularly on delicate or stretchy fabrics.
Comparing mockups on light and dark fabrics helps you decide which thread colors work best. After stitching, double-check small details like the text to ensure they’re clear and well-defined. Lastly, if you plan to sell finished products, confirm the commercial licensing terms of the embroidery file to avoid any legal issues.
